Back again for our annual summer trip to our all time favorite camping spot. This place is truly magical. The (new to us) host Lynn was AMAZING. She went above and beyond our entire stay to make sure we had what we needed to enjoy our trip at Noyo. We booked site Crowley which is our favorite - very spacious and private feeling with a short walk to restrooms, beach, etc. It is also pretty shady and doesn't get too hot even in the middle of the day. If you are considering booking a trip here, DO IT! You will not be disappointed. We have always stayed for 3 nights but made a pact to stay even longer next year because we just never want to leave.

If I was going to make a nostalgic movie about the perfect summer camp, I would film it at Camp Noyo. This place is amazing. Awesome location along the river, and the host staff (Lynn) are so accommodating.
You have all of the comforts you would need for convenience (bathrooms, hot showers, dishes, sinks, potable water), but the camp is setup in such a way that you are still getting the rustic nature experience that you want when you go camping. 10/10, we will be back to Camp Noyo.

A beautiful stay! Having firewood at the site and a well-prepped kitchen made camping/cooking easy. Kayaking was calm and beautiful. We hiked the train tracks to the watering hole which was amazing! But prep for the mosquitos- they are no joke!
